The PDP in Lagos is making democratic moves to unseat governor Ambode in the forthcoming gubernatorial election.

 
Akinwunmi Ambode
 
Leading opposition party in Lagos State, the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), is currently shopping for a governorship candidate ahead of the 2019 elections in the state.
 
Lagos is the only state which the PDP had not governed in the South-West since the Fourth Republic began in 1999.
 
New Telegraph exclusively learnt that the party had set up a search party being led by the state chairman, Hon. Moshood Salvador, some notable members of the chapter’s Elders’ Council, zonal ex-Officio, among others, to produce a credible, widely acceptable and popular party man to fly its flag in the next gubernatorial poll.
 
Governor Akinwunmi Ambode, is expected to seek a second term on the platform of the ruling All Progressives Congress (APC).
 
A source, however, who preferred to be anonymity, said the party was in a dire need of a candidate that would first be accepted by vested interest in the party and be presentable to Lagosians as an alternative to Ambode.
